Default replacing thermo insulator on O.S. 21J carb

has anyone ever replaced the thermal insulator that goes around the outside of the carb where it meets the motor on O.S. carbs? you can purchace the part seperate from the carb, but i just wanted to know what it took to install it.

thanks .

It's easy. Cut the old one off using care not to cut into the aluminum. Clean carb up well with electronic spray or something similar. I used a clear epoxy from autozone and installed new insulator. Done.

You only need a tiny amount of epoxy.

You definitely don't want to glob the stuff on there, only to have it mush out and mess up the o-ring surface when you slide the new insulator on.

Don't give it too much worry. To be honest, cutting the old one off, and actually mixing the epoxy are the two most laborious parts of the job.
